Sumitomo Osaka Cement Company Return On Equity Analysis

Sumitomo Osaka's Return on Equity or ROE tells company stockholders how effectually their money is being utilized or reinvested. It is a useful ratio when analyzing company profitability or the management effectiveness given the capital invested by the shareholders. ROE shows how efficiently a company utilizes investments to generate income.

Return On Equity

 = 

Net Income

Total Equity

For most industries, Return on Equity between 10% and 30% are considered desirable to provide dividends to owners and have funds for the future growth of the company. Investors should be very careful using ROE as the only efficiency indicator because ROE can be high if a company is heavily leveraged.

Sumitomo Osaka Cement Co., Ltd. engages in the cement production business in Japan and internationally. Sumitomo Osaka Cement Co., Ltd. was incorporated in 1907 and is headquartered in Tokyo, Japan. Sumitomo Osaka operates under Building Materials classification in the United States and is traded on OTC Exchange. It employs 3065 people.
